If you weren’t already crying from the traumatic Kurt and Blaine break up last night on Glee, allow us to add some more fuel to the flames. Darren Criss penned a heartfelt letter to his fans just before the episode aired thanking them for all their support on his journey. An excerpt:
We live in an unprecedented age of social connectivity, and I am happy to say that you none of you have failed to take full advantage of that. Don’t think I’m not aware of how active the fandom is, or how much impact is has. Remember: Not only am I fan myself, but I do have an internet connection. I see the gifs, I see the fanfics, I see the memes, and it’s all amazing stuff. Though I haven’t met the majority of you, it’s a real thrill to know that many of your lives have come together on behalf of mine. That’s an incredibly moving concept, and the fact that those connections have yielded so much positivity is something even more amazing.
Let’s take my own stories out of the picture for a second- you, as a group, have all accomplished some pretty amazing things yourselves. You done everything from raising money for great causes to organizing awesome flash mobs over the internet to show your support. You have shown up at the crack of dawn and stayed until you’re the last one standing. You have come together to create something far greater than any of us: a real sense of community and a genuine place of support- not just for me but for each other. And I can safely say that I wouldn’t be where I am now if it weren’t for that.
Oftentimes I meet people who challenge me, “You have no idea what you’ve done for me.” Well the truth is, it’s the other way around. I do have an idea, and a pretty good one at that. Because for whatever you may think I may be giving you, you are actually giving back to me, tenfold. And I am constantly wondering when and if it will fade, who will stick around, who will get bored- I often think about the day there won’t be anyone on the other side of the stage door… but despite myself, as time goes on, you all have never ceased to amaze me with your enthusiasm, creativity, and seemingly endless joy that continues to inspire and encourage me.
Tonight is the premiere of the dreaded break-up episode. For many Glee fans, I imagine there will more than reason to be sad. But cheer up, think of it this way: much of your support has allowed me to be on this show long enough to reach a breakup in the first place; it has created a relationship that people cared enough about whereby it was even worth writing an episode about its potential end. I never thought I would get to be around long enough for something like that. And I really have you, the fans to thank for it. It’s something to be proud of.
